Using the characteristics of aluminum foil paper will help you save money, effort and time.

1. Reduce the dirt and mucus in the kitchen sink

Knead the aluminum foil paper into a few balls about the size of a coin and put them in the basket of the kitchen sink drain to reduce the slime and dirt on the basket.

Metal ions such as copper, silver and aluminum have antibacterial and bactericidal effects. Aluminum foil paper can easily dissolve aluminum ions when it touches water, so it can prevent the generation of dirt.

2. Restore the luster of silver products

1) Prepare a metal container, cover it with aluminum foil, put the shiny side on top, put in silver products, and sprinkle with baking soda powder. (For a brooch-sized silver product, add about 1 tablespoon of baking soda.)

2) Pour in boiling hot water, you can see the water bubbling.

3) After waiting for a period of time, pour water to wash, and dry the silver product, you will find that the black part has disappeared.

Silver products turn black because the silver on the surface is oxidized to become silver oxide. Adding baking soda powder can reduce the silver oxide. इसके साथ - साथ, the aluminum in the aluminum foil paper is more active than silver, so the luster of the silver products can be restored.

3. Prevent aphids

Aphids have the characteristics of being light-weary. Put the bright side of the aluminum foil paper up to cover the soil. Because the bright side of the aluminum foil paper can reflect light, it can prevent the breeding of aphids.

4. Increase lighting

When you want to remove a bulb to save power, but you are worried that it is not bright enough, you can stick a layer of high temperature resistant aluminum foil to the lampshade (the bright side faces outward) to increase the lighting.

5. Quick frozen food

When you want to freeze food quickly, you can wrap the food in plastic wrap and then wrap it with a layer of aluminum foil, and put it in the freezer, which can not only freeze quickly, but also make the food less easy to dry. When thawing, wrap the aluminum foil paper to speed up the thawing speed. But be careful not to put it in the microwave oven together with the aluminum foil to thaw, it will be dangerous.

6. Remove grease

Knead the aluminum foil paper into a ball with the shiny surface outside. Gently wipe the pan and glassware to remove the grease and burnt parts, but please note that this method cannot be used on Teflon pots or items.

If you want to improve the cleaning power, you can add baking soda powder when cleaning burnt pots; when washing glassware, use dishwashing liquid.

7. Remove the skin of burdock

Knead the aluminum foil into a ball and spread it out. Rub the burdock with a shiny surface to gradually remove the outer skin of the burdock, and finally rinse with water.

8. Prevent static electricity of the dryer

Knead the aluminum foil paper into a baseball-sized ball and put it into the dryer at the same time as the clothes to prevent static electricity.

Precautions

1) The ball made of aluminum foil paper must be made strong, otherwise the scraps of the aluminum foil paper will get on the clothes.

2) When washing a lot of clothes, put it in 2 प्रति 3 aluminum foil balls.

3) An aluminum foil ball can prevent static electricity for about half a year.

9. Increase the efficiency of ironing

When ironing clothes, spread the aluminum foil paper under the clothes, and take advantage of the fast heat conduction characteristics of aluminum foil paper, which can iron 2 sides at a time, saving labor, time and electricity.

Aluminum foil will become hot after ironing clothes, so be careful not to get burned.
